"e;The Folly of Eustace"e; by Robert Hichens is an Edwardian-era psychological thriller that delves deep into the complexities of human nature within London society. Through intricate character analysis, Hichens weaves a tale of romance, intrigue, and suspense, set against a backdrop of gothic elements. The novel follows Eustace Vernon, a tragic hero whose folly leads him down a path of obsession and self-destruction. Hichens masterfully captures the essence of British literature of the time, presenting a gripping narrative that keeps readers on the edge of their seats. With its richly developed characters and atmospheric setting, "e;The Folly of Eustace"e; explores themes of desire, madness, and the darker aspects of the human psyche. As Eustace becomes entangled in a web of deceit and manipulation, readers are drawn into a world where nothing is as it seems, and the line between reality and illusion blurs. Hichens' novel is a compelling work of fiction that continues to captivate audiences with its compelling narrative and exploration of the human condition.
